Longhorn Beef is now widely acknowledged to be of the finest quality.
Flavour is enhanced by the cattle grazing extensively during summer months and being fed exclusively on a ration based on home produced silage and hay during winter.
Maydencroft animal husbandry standards are second to none and the farm holds an EFSIS-FABBL (Farm Assured Beef and Lamb) farm assurance certificate.

Britains best steak - the Longhorn
The results of a beef tasting session in the 18th February 2009 issue of Country Life Magazine revelaled that the best breed for steaks was the Longhorn
'Definitely the winner; delicious' Carla Carlisle (Country Life columnist and farmer)
'Perfect, 9 out of 10; very sweet and melts in the mouth' Mark Price (chief executive of Waitrose)
'Soft on the palate, with a sweet, tender flavour' Jack O'Shea (butcher)
'This is the perfect steak' Mark Hedges (editor of Country Life)
